Born on Chicago’s historic South Water Street Produce Market as a first-generation family business, Midwest Foods built its reputation on quality produce and dependable service. Today, the second generation of the Fitzgerald family, led by President Erin Fitzgerald, carries that legacy forward—growing the company into one of the region’s most trusted produce distributors.

As a women- and independently owned food distributor, we bring a fresh perspective to the industry, combining experience with a chef-driven approach that anticipates our customers’ evolving needs. From locally grown and organic produce to ready-to-use pre-cut and grab-n-go items, we focus on delivering quality, consistency, and convenience in every order.

With operations in Chicago and Kenosha, Wisconsin, we’re proud to serve clients across the Midwest while strengthening the connection between local farms and professional kitchens. Our business is built on lasting relationships with chefs, farmers, and partners, all working toward the same goal of providing exceptional food and service.
